How to fill out myutsaid student s first
How to fill out myutsaid student s first:
01
Go to the myutsa website (www.myutsa.edu) and log in using your student ID and password.
02
Click on the "Financial Aid" tab and select "UTSA Aid."
03
Scroll down to the section titled "Award Information," and click on "Accept/Decline Awards."
04
Review the list of financial aid awards that you have been offered.
05
For each award, decide whether you want to accept it or decline it.
06
To accept an award, click on the "Accept" button next to the award.
07
To decline an award, click on the "Decline" button next to the award.
08
If there are any additional steps required to accept or decline the award, follow the instructions provided on the screen.
09
Once you have made your selections for all the awards, click on the "Submit" button to save your choices.
